Output 12d61f64243875010f3782dcb6a56862e75190d3e141665c8b7a63abac0daf7c:0

value
43733604
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8fa377aae34aa344ac1e14564c33aff89d787971 OP_EQUAL
address
3EnWNtkmT7UajHXVUgLMMcQ1vjHRSpE2fs
transaction
12d61f64243875010f3782dcb6a56862e75190d3e141665c8b7a63abac0daf7c
confirmations
400007
spent
true